Title: Inventor Spotlight: James H. Aubert
Introduction
James H. Aubert is an accomplished inventor based in Albuquerque, New Mexico. With a remarkable portfolio of patents, he has made significant contributions to the field, particularly in the development of unique carbon foams. His innovative approaches to materials science have opened new avenues for application across various industries.
Latest Patents
Aubert holds two notable patents, one of which includes the invention of low-density microcellular carbon foams and their preparation methods. This first patent describes a novel process where a carbonizable polymer or copolymer is dissolved in a solvent, poured into a mold, and subsequently cooled. Following solvent removal, the material undergoes carbonization at high temperatures, resulting in microcellular carbon foams. These foams prove particularly useful for the fabrication of inertial confinement fusion targets, and they can serve additional roles as catalysts, absorbents, and electrodes.
His second patent further explores low-density microporous polymer foams, detailing a method to create a phase-separated system through the formation of a solution that is rapidly cooled. This technique allows for the production of both isotropic and anisotropic foams, with specific morphologies being tailored through the selection of suitable polymer and solvent combinations. The resulting foams exhibit low density, uniform cell sizes, and a range of applications.
